Many financial courses teach the same technical concepts — budgeting, investing basics, debt reduction — but few address the cultural, familial, and identity-based considerations that shape financial decisions for Latino families. That gap can make even solid advice feel disconnected or impractical.
LabraFuturo presents itself as a solution: a systematic educational program that blends mainstream wealth principles with cultural respect and practical guidance designed for Latino men who prioritize legacy-building and family security.

LabraFuturo vs. Financial Peace University (Ramsey Solutions)
- LabraFuturo: Culturally tailored to Latino men, mission-driven focus on generational wealth and family legacy; mid-tier price point on sale.
- Financial Peace University: Broad audience appeal with a faith-friendly, community class model; well-established track record and many public reviews; more group-focused with facilitated classes.
- Takeaway: Choose LabraFuturo if cultural context and legacy are central to your motivation. Choose FPU if you want a widely tested curriculum with community-class options.
